Product Description:
The MSK100B-0200-NN-S1-LP0-NSNN is an IndraDyn S synchronous servomotor produced by Bosch Rexroth Indramat within the MSK IndraDyn S Synchronous Motors series. As a rotary actuator, it converts drive current into precise torque for positioning tasks in packaging lines, gantry axes, and motion stages used in industrial automation. The motor has size 100 with length code B, and its design variant supports both standard and certified explosion-protected installations, allowing use across different installation zones.
Thermal management relies on natural convection, so heat leaves the housing without forced airflow and the installation must allow free ambient circulation. Position feedback is transmitted through a Hiperface interface, which combines commutation and high-resolution data and helps simplify cable routing. Inside the encoder, a track produces 128 signal periods per revolution; after interpolation, the drive obtains fine incremental counts for smooth speed loops. Because the sensing principle is optical, magnetic stray fields from nearby actuators do not degrade accuracy. The encoder is a single-turn system, meaning it reports position within one revolution and relies on the controller for multi-turn counting, which helps reduce encoder height and inertia.
The motor is supplied without a holding brake, so applications that need power-off locking must use an external clamp or mechanical counterbalance. Its enclosure has an IP65 rating, which keeps out dust and resists water jets during operation. Torque is transmitted through a shaft with keyway, providing positive drive to pulleys or couplings without relying on friction alone. All electrical terminations exit on the left to match the 0200 winding layout, and the unit maintains continuous duty within an ambient range of 0–40 °C without derating when installed in sealed machine frames.
